The Ai*}«t<il\i Exppri mental Farm in Ilawke's Bay is to be converted from a vineyard to an orchard. Fruitgrowers in the district will benefit by. experiments to be cinitiated next year at this centre, which should prove of great value to the fruit industry of Hawke's Bay. Mr Archer Baker, tlie European manager of the Canadian Pacific Railway Company, in an interview with a representivo of the Westminster Gazette/said the company were not yet building two very fast boats for their Atlantic service, but they proposed to do so. Their contract *for the carriage of mails between Liverpool and Hong Kong would expire next April, and what the directors proposed to do is to construct two new vessels to meet the, needs of the Pacific service under tbe altered conditions, or to build two larger or faster boats than the two new Empresses for the Atlantic service, and put those two on to the Pacific run. Eighteen and a half knots from Vancouver to Brisbane, with coaling at Honolulu., worked in conjunction with their less than six days across the Atlantic, and nine days altogether to Vancouver, would put them within 24 days of Brisbane.
